A AUTO
If the mode dial is rotated to P, S, A, or M after AUTO is selected for ISO sensitivity in another
mode, the ISO sensitivity last selected in P, S, A, or M mode will be restored.
A Hi 0.3–Hi 2
The settings Hi 0.3 through Hi 2 correspond to ISO sensitivities 0.3–2 EV over ISO 6400 (ISO
8000–25600 equivalent).
Pictures taken at these settings are more likely to be subject to
noise (randomly-spaced bright pixels, fog, or lines).
A Lo 0.3–Lo 1
The settings Lo 0.3 through Lo 1 correspond to ISO sensitivities 0.3–1 EV below ISO 100 (ISO
80–50 equivalent).
Use for larger apertures when lighting is bright.
Contrast is slightly
higher than normal; in most cases, ISO sensitivities of ISO 100 or above are recommended.
